Syllabus  |   Lectures  |   Downloads  |   FAQ  |   Ask a question  |  
Course Co-ordinated by IIT Madras
Coordinators
 
Prof. S. Raman
IIT Madras

 

Untitled Document

The course covers lessons in Introduction To Computing,Introduction to hardware & software,Processor Activities,State Machine Design,Addressing Modes,Cache Organization,Virtual Memory,Buses,Conclusion.

S.No
Lecture Name
1  

Introduction To Computing

Introduction To System : Software

3  

Introduction To System : Hardware

4

Processor Activities

5

Processor As a State Machine

6

Data Path Architecture

7

Data Path Controller : Micro Programmed

8

State Machine Design

9

Controller Design: Microprogrammed and Hardwired

10

Controller Design (Contd)

11

Typical Micro Instructions

12

Addressing Modes

13

Problem Exercise

14

Introduction to memory system

15

CPU - Memory Interaction

16

Cache Organization

17

Virtual Memory

18

Performance Calculation

19

Segmentation

20

Address Translation and Protection

21

Programmed I/O

22

Interrupt Driven I/O

23

DMA : Direct Memory Access

24

Device Service Routines

25

Evolution Of I/O

26

I/O Devices

27

I/O Devices - Contd

28

Buses

29

Buses Contd

30

Conclusion

Under development

Important: Please enable javascript in your browser and download Adobe Flash player to view this site
Site Maintained by Web Studio, IIT Madras. Contact Webmaster: nptel@iitm.ac.in